They may not make the music or mastermind the marketing campaigns, but — duh! — the music business wouldn’t and couldn’t exist without lawyers.

The best of them oversee the mega-million deals and catalog sales of superstars, protect the  creative work of human beings against AI and other entities that would steal it, prevent young artists from signing something they’ll regret and more. Lots more.

Or so one hopes. But there’s a reason why some lawyers are so praised by artists and executives. A good lawyer is like a good doctor or contractor or financial planner; finding someone who gives seasoned, honest, direct counsel and looks after your best interests, often over their own, is invaluable, especially in an era where grift, dirty deals and dishonesty are coming from the very top.

We must emphasize that this list is based on attorneys’ and firms’ accomplishments over the past year — legacy and an impressive client base matter, of course, but there are already plenty of “power lists” that are basically directories. We want this one to be a bit more meaningful, and we hope it is.
